diff options
author | markster <markster@f38db490-d61c-443f-a65b-d21fe96a405b> | 2004-11-01 01:48:35 +0000 |
---|---|---|
committer | markster <markster@f38db490-d61c-443f-a65b-d21fe96a405b> | 2004-11-01 01:48:35 +0000 |
commit | aeb9fdcfbbd2a8e5426f858af4fdcafe1bab8834 (patch) | |
tree | 88c1890388dd2f17796229b9b452189cafbd46f6 | |
parent | b200ac42b7bf1ad41cc5519a8912108826ed49dc (diff) |
Console fix (bug #2764) and logger fix...
git-svn-id: http://svn.digium.com/svn/asterisk/trunk@4136 f38db490-d61c-443f-a65b-d21fe96a405b
-rwxr-xr-x | asterisk.c | 6 | ||||
-rwxr-xr-x | logger.c | 2 |
2 files changed, 5 insertions, 3 deletions
diff --git a/asterisk.c b/asterisk.c index 1a0a6dfe3..f74d0acb2 100755 --- a/asterisk.c +++ b/asterisk.c @@ -247,13 +247,15 @@ static void network_verboser(const char *s, int pos, int replace, int complete) char *t = alloca(strlen(s) + 2); if (t) { sprintf(t, "\r%s", s); - ast_network_puts(t); + if (complete) + ast_network_puts(t); } else { ast_log(LOG_ERROR, "Out of memory\n"); ast_network_puts(s); } } else { - ast_network_puts(s); + if (complete) + ast_network_puts(s); } } @@ -52,7 +52,7 @@ static char dateformat[256] = "%b %e %T"; /* Original Asterisk Format */ AST_MUTEX_DEFINE_STATIC(msglist_lock); AST_MUTEX_DEFINE_STATIC(loglock); static int pending_logger_reload = 0; -static int global_logmask = 0; +static int global_logmask = -1; static struct msglist { char *msg; |